Twitter…… is latest addition to world of social networks on the Internet.  The site acts like an instant messaging available to the public and is a constant stream of communication.

3

Twitter is a communications platform that helps businesses and their customers do a number of useful things. As a business, you can use it to quickly share information with people interested in your company, gather real-time market intelligence and feedback, and build relationships with customers, partners and other people who care about your company

4

It’s a free and easy way to network with both current customers and potential customers. Using Twitter allows you to connect with people on a personal level and is a powerful way to improve your online marketing and networking efforts.

5

Twitter is a great way to attract attention to your online business thus serves as a form of free online marketing. Companies can use Twitter to interact with both current and potential customers, building brand loyalty and image.

10 ways that Twitter can boost your online business

7

Twitter generates traffic to your site because you can send messages that include links. The only problem with trying to increase clientele with Twitter is that it is difficult to target a certain demographic group.Twitter greatly enhances your personal brand. By using Twitter, you and your company develop a casual, approachable personality that is in the loop. This helps you to attract new potential customers.

8

3. If you need to hire a writer, graphic designer or anyone else for that matter, you can do so easily on Twitter by sending a tweet out to your friends to ask if they know of anyone. This eliminates the need of putting out classified ads and weeding through prospective employees.

9

4. If you work remotely with other people, you can use Twitter as a way to interact with a group. Twitter options include making messages visible only to certain people, which would obviously be useful if you want to use it as a tool to communicate with people in your business.

10

   5. It is easy to find new, potential customers by using Twitter’s search function. Follow the Twitter users that are talking about relevant topics and you may be able to offer your product or services to them in the future.6. Twitter can assist you in your social media efforts because anytime you submit an article to Digg or Stumble Upon for example you can include a link to your story and perhaps get others to vote for it.

11

 7. Twitter allows you to stay in touch with your current customers. If you begin offering a new product or service, you can use Twitter to make an announcement.8. With Twitter, you can connect with other people in your niche. This is helpful for building business relationships that will enhance your future networking efforts.

12

9.It’s easy to get feedback on any of your current projects with Twitter. If your site has a new design or you just put up a new article, you can tweet about it and ask your followers for feedback.10. With a Twitter widget on your website, you can link up with potential customers who find your site through a search engine. This allows you to connect with people on a more personal level and increase your followers.

Top Ten Most Mentioned Brands On Twitter

14

Revolution and I-Level's social media agency recently published the "100 Most Mentioned Brands on Twitter." My list focuses on their Top Ten, where I offer insights, concerns and best practice that are used by top brands in stimulating a good number tweets in the Twitterverse.

15

1. StarbucksWith over 3.37 million mentions and 120,868 followers, who says the cream doesn‘t rise to the top. Coffee drinkers and people in general love Starbuck's corporate social media responsibility. Starbucks uses their brand on Twitter to reinforce their CSR reports. 

16

2.GoogleWhile Google actually has more followers than Starbucks( 307K to 120K), but its mentions of 1.01M to 3.37M pales in comparison. However Google just recently registered with Twitter, while Starbucks has had a presence for a while. The Twitterverse hasn't so much embraced Google on Twitter as they have come to understand it as a 'necessary evil.'  

17

3.BBCWith only 21.6K followers the BBCnews 703,000 mentions is very impressive. During breaking news events, BBC News was one of the first news organizations to incorporate viewpoints, eyewitness accounts and user generated content from users on Twitter into their developing coverage. It was this approach that endeared them to the twitterati and continues to distinguish them as the brand model in the news industry to emulate.

18

4.AppleApple, who surprisingly has not even registered for a Twitter account came in 4th with 512K+ mentions. Everyone talks about Apple and all of its products on Twitter, but Apple doesn’t talk back.

19

5.AIGNow AIG is another matter. With over 455,000 mentions, they also do not maintain a Twitter account. Due to the recent financial crisis, people continue to be vocal with their criticisms about this company and that is the reason for their excessive number of mentions.

20

6.AmazonWith only 1007 followers, @Amazon was surprisingly mentioned 245,760 times during this 3-day period in April. Differing from Apple and AIG, however, Amazon decided to join in the conversation and signed up for a Twitter recently. On the flip side, since "Twitter" is one of the most often keyword searches on Amazon's web site, it was very wise for Amazon to use its Twitter account to sell "Twitter" books, DVDs, and other Twitter related merchandise.

21

7.MicrosoftWhile Microsoft did not have a presence on Twitter in April, it now appears to have an account labelled the "official Twitter account for Microsoft." Nonetheless with over 221K mentions, it is apparent that the  Twitterverse has a lot to say about the company, even though Microsoft isn't talking

22

8.GuardianRacked up 211,000 mentions with its 14,913 followers. In May, 2009, Guardian commented about their success on the social network and micro blogging service "as a communications technology that is breaking down barriers of geography, class and even shyness." A unique collaboration between The Guardian and Twitter will also see the launch of Gutter . Gutter members will be able to use the service to comment on liberal blogs across the Web via a new tool, developed by the blogging platform Word Press, entitled Gutter Press.

23

9.DELLThey have made the top ten list, with the second highest number of followers (287,575). After generating $1 million by alerting Twitter followers to sale items during the Christmas holidays, Dell was the first to offer discounts exclusively to its Twitter followers .

24

10.Coca-ColaWith their 135,600 mentions, Coke has chosen to protect their updates which is never a good idea for a brand that is trying to gain market share.
